Responsibilities
Serve as the primary point of contact for a portfolio of commercial insurance clients, building strong, trusting relationships.
- Manage commercial line accounts, including policy servicing, endorsements, certificates of insurance, and billing inquiries.
- Handle client requests for information, coverage questions, and documentation in a timely and professional manner.
- Prepare and process new business and renewal applications; gather exposure information, review for accuracy, and submit to carriers for the marketing team.
- Conduct coverage reviews and risk assessments to identify gaps, recommend appropriate solutions, and present quotes/proposals.
- Support clients with claims processing, inquiries, and advocacy with insurance carriers.
- Contact clients in advance of renewals to gather updated information and prevent coverage gaps.
- Maintain accurate records in the agency management system and ensure compliance with all E&O (Errors & Omissions) procedures.
- Collaborate with producers, underwriters, and carriers to negotiate terms, market accounts, and secure the best coverage at competitive rates.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, providing proactive advice on risk management and insurance needs.
- Stay current with industry changes, carrier programs, and state/federal regulations affecting commercial insurance.
